The Complete Cooking Journey

Ready to embark on a culinary adventure? Here’s how to transform a few simple ingredients into a show-stopping meal that your friends and family will talk about long after the plates are cleared.

Ingredients:

  • 4 chicken breasts
  • 1 cup grated parmesan cheese
  • 1 cup breadcrumbs
  • 2 eggs
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 4 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• 1 teaspoon dried herbs (thyme, oregano, or basil)
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Mashed potatoes, pasta, or crusty bread for serving

Method:

Step 1: Preheat Your Oven

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C). This ensures that when we’re ready to bake the chicken, it will cook evenly and develop that perfect golden finish.

Step 2: Prepare the Breading Stations

In a shallow bowl, mix the breadcrumbs and grated Parmesan cheese until well combined. In another bowl, beat the eggs until smooth. In a third bowl, place the all-purpose flour ready for the chicken.

Step 3: Dredge the Chicken

Season the chicken breasts liberally with salt and pepper. Then, dredge each breast in the flour, making sure it’s fully coated. Next, dip them into the beaten eggs, followed by the breadcrumb and Parmesan mixture, ensuring every inch is covered with that crunchy goodness.

Step 4: Sear the Chicken

Heat olive oil in a large oven-proof skillet over medium-high heat. Once hot, carefully add the chicken breasts to the skillet. Sear until golden brown, about 3-4 minutes on each side. This step is crucial for locking in moisture and flavor!

Step 5: Bake to Perfection

Now, it’s time to transfer the skillet to the preheated oven. Bake for about 15-20 minutes or until the chicken is cooked through, reaching an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C).

Step 6: Create the Garlic Sauce

In the same skillet, lower the heat and add butter along with the minced garlic. Sauté for 1 minute until fragrant, stirring to prevent burning. The scent alone will have everyone flocking to the kitchen!

Step 7: Make it Creamy

Add the heavy cream and dried herbs to the skillet, stirring well. Allow this luscious mixture to simmer for a few minutes until it thickens, creating a rich sauce that will beautifully complement the chicken.

Step 8: Serve with Love

Serve the crispy chicken with a generous drizzle of the creamy garlic sauce over it. Pair it with fluffy mashed potatoes, al dente pasta, or crusty bread to soak up all that amazing flavor.

Serving Suggestions & Pairings

For an extra touch, garnish with fresh parsley or basil before serving. This dish pairs wonderfully with a crisp green salad dressed with lemon vinaigrette or roasted vegetables for a pop of color and freshness.

Storage & Leftovers Guide

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. To reheat, place the chicken in a skillet over low heat, adding a splash of cream to keep the sauce glossy. This dish also freezes well for up to 2 months—simply thaw and reheat when you’re ready for another comforting meal.

Kitchen Wisdom & Success Tips

  1. Cross-contamination: Always wash your hands, utensils, and surfaces after handling raw chicken.
  2. Resting time: Let the chicken rest for a few minutes after baking for juicier meat.
  3. Thicker sauce: If your sauce isn’t thickening, try adding a teaspoon of cornstarch mixed with a little water.
  4. Personal touch: Feel free to play around with different herbs like rosemary or fresh basil for a unique twist.

Flavor Variations & Adaptations

Want to spice things up? Add a pinch of red pepper flakes to the garlic sauce for a hint of heat, or try a blend of different cheeses in the crust for richer flavor. Going meatless? Substitute chicken with slices of eggplant or zucchini for a delightful vegetarian option.

Reader Questions & Solutions

  1. Can I use chicken thighs instead of breasts? Absolutely! Just adjust the cooking time to ensure they are cooked through.
  2. What can I substitute for heavy cream? Half-and-half or a mixture of milk and cream works well, though the sauce will be less rich.
  3. How can I make this dish gluten-free? Use gluten-free bread crumbs and a gluten-free flour blend to coat the chicken.
  4. Can this recipe be made in advance? Definitely! You can prepare the chicken up to the baking step earlier in the day, then bake it just before serving.
  5. What should I do if the chicken is dry? Ensure you’re not overcooking it; using a meat thermometer takes the guesswork out!
